SIOUX FALLS, S.D. – The Augustana women’s golf team hits the road next weekend for the NCAA Central Regionals in St. Joseph, Missouri. The three-day post-season tournament runs from Monday, May 4, through Wednesday, May 6. The Vikings are one of five NSIC teams competing in the Central Region. 

The Vikings

Augustana finished in seventh place in the NSIC Tournament last week with a stroke count of 979. The Vikings have competed in 10 events and have secured four top-three finishes. Lanie Veenendall, Anna Eckmann and Payton Drefke have all earned weekly awards this season. Veenendall was named the NSIC Outstanding Senior of the Year for women’s golf.
